REPAIR METHOD OF BRIDGE PIER
To build a cross beam without removing pier studs made of reinforced concrete.SOLUTION: A cross beam 12b and the upper part of a pier stud 12a that is continuous with the cross beam 12b are removed, concrete is removed from the upper end of the remained pier stud 12aa after removal over a predetermined height to expose the reinforcing bar R, a steel cross beam unit CB, which includes a cross beam CB1 and a tubular pier stud CB2 and is the substitute for the removed cross beam 12b and the upper part of the pier stud 12a, is moved in, the exposed reinforcing bar R is placed on the remained pier stud 12aa so as to surround it with the pier stud CB2, and concrete is cast with the pier stud part CB2 being formwork to integrate the remained pier stud 12aa and the steel cross beam unit CB.SELECTED DRAWING: Figure 15
